Originally Posted by Flava_24/7
Agreed, these look really nice but not really feeling how the rows arent even at the ends.
The stepping effect makes them look a bit odd,maybe even more so once there in the housings and each lens is next to each other. Nice even rows would make them look so much cleaner.

BLACKonBLACK98,
Did you included a seperate pot switch for each board?
Those reverse lights are super bright, would be nice if you could dim them down a bit so you dont blind everyone behind you.
the look i was going for was even dispersion, so i put in as many leds as could fit given the spacing i chose. if i were to even off the sides they would basically just be squares, which i don't think would look good. the only part that i might change is where the upper inners meet the upper outers. i tried to make the "steps" as equal as possible, but i think i could have done a little better. however, there are limitations to what can be done. i'm going to see what needs to be done once i get them into housings.

i am having a voltage regulator/pwm circuit designed where all 10 boards will run through 1 unit. everything will be regulated to 12v and the running lights will be adjustable through one potentiometer.

the reverse lights are bright, but not as bright as they appear. there are no white superflux led so i used a 5 chip led from hong kong. they have a wider viewing angle than the superflux so it was like looking straight on with the (cheap) camera.
